National Day - February 16th (Lithuania)
National Day of Lithuania, also known as the Day of the Restoration of the State of Lithuania, is celebrated on February 16th. It commemorates the signing of the Act of Independence of Lithuania in 1918, which declared Lithuania an independent republic after being under various foreign occupations for over a century.
The Act of Independence
The Act of Independence of Lithuania was signed by the Council of Lithuania in Vilnius on February 16, 1918. This declaration asserted Lithuania's right to self-determination and laid the foundation for the modern Lithuanian state. The signing was a culmination of efforts to restore Lithuania's independence, which had been lost over centuries.
National Festivities
February 16th is a public holiday in Lithuania, marked by various celebrations and events across the country. These often include flag-raising ceremonies, parades, concerts, and cultural performances. People reflect on the significance of the Act of Independence and the history of their nation's struggle for freedom.
